Several NE-10 members that sponsored womens ice hockey also competed in the ECAC Womens East and pursued the ECAC Open title, a women's ice hockey postseason tournament for those teams remaining in D-II but competing as independents during the regular season, but that tournament has been superseded by the New England Women's Hockey Alliance (NEWHA), which began play in 2017 as a scheduling agreement between all of the existing women's National Collegiate independents (including full D-I member Sacred Heart), organized as a full conference in 2018, and received official NCAA recognition in 2019. The following sports are not offered at the NCAA D2 level: Ice Hockey (Mens and Womens), Water Polo (Mens and Womens), Mens Volleyball, Womens Bowling, Equestrian, Gymnastics (Mens and Womens), Rifle and Skiing. The following sports host NCAA championships at the D2 level: Baseball, Basketball (Mens and Womens), Cross Country (Mens and Womens), Football, Golf (Mens and Womens), Lacrosse (Mens only), Soccer (Mens and Womens), Swimming/Diving (Mens and Womens), Tennis (Mens and Womens), Track and Field (Mens and Womens), Volleyball (Womens only), Wrestling. Division IIis considered the intermediate division level of competition, which offers an alternative to the highly competitive level of intercollegiate sports at the Division I level and the non-athletic scholarship level offered at Division III.
